Slate roof construction services involve the installation of durable, high-quality slate materials on residential or commercial properties. This process typically includes preparing the roof structure, selecting appropriate slate tiles, and carefully fitting each piece to ensure a long-lasting, weather-resistant surface. Skilled contractors pay close attention to details such as proper underlayment, flashing, and ventilation to maximize the roof’s performance and longevity. Properties that often utilize slate roof construction include historic homes, luxury residences, and buildings with distinctive architectural styles. Slate roofs are favored for their aesthetic appeal and ability to complement traditional, Victorian, or craftsman-style architecture. They are also chosen for new constructions where homeowners desire a timeless, upscale look that adds value and curb appeal. Because slate is a heavy material, it is typically installed on buildings with a sturdy roof structure capable of supporting the weight. This service can also be suitable for commercial properties seeking a distinctive, durable roofing option.

The overview below groups typical Slate Roof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or slate roof repairs us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, though prices can vary based on the extent of damage and roof size.
Partial Repairs - When addressing larger sections of damage or replacing individual slate tiles, costs generally range from $1,000 to $3,000. These projects are common for homeowners seeking targeted repairs rather than full replacements.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ete slate roof replacements often cost between $10,000 and $30,000, depending on the roof size and complexity. Larger, more intricate projects can exceed this range, but most fall within the mid to upper end of this spectrum.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ly detailed or custom slate roofing projects, including restoration or historical preservation, can reach $50,000 or more. Such jobs are less frequent and typically involve specialized craftsmanship and mater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of choosing a slate roof? Slate roofs are known for their durability, classic appearance, and long lifespan, making them a popular choice for homeowners seeking a timeless and resilient roofing option.
How do local contractors handle slate roof installation? Local service providers typically assess the roof's structure, prepare the site, and carefully install the slate tiles to ensure a secure and weather-resistant roof.
Can existing roofs be replaced with slate? Yes, experienced contractors can often replace or retrofit existing roofs with slate, provided the underlying structure can support the weight of the new material.
What maintenance is required for slate roofs? Regular inspections and occasional cleaning of debris are recommended to maintain the roof’s appearance and functionality, with repairs handled promptly by local pros if needed.
Are there different styles of slate roofing available? Yes, slate roofs come in various styles, colors, and finishes, allowing homeowners to select options that complement their property's aesthetic.
